Green Screen

I volunteered to stand in some green-screen footage for my mucker Michael Pettyt... Only to find he made my test into a special effects laden tale of sadness, wind-factor and woe. Enjoy.

PS - Salford Film Festival starts this week. Why are you reading this post and not attending? Hm?